How they compare

Sudan (former) currently reports 1.03 % against 0.93 % in Brazil, a difference of 0.1 %.

That makes Sudan (former)'s figure about 1.1 times Brazil's.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 22 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Brazil ahead.

Brazil ranks 26th and Sudan (former) ranks 24th of 209 countries.

Brazil has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Brazil Sudan (former) Difference Ahead
1990s 2.65 % 2.17 % 0.472 % Brazil
2000s 1.41 % 0.904 % 0.508 % Brazil
2010s 1.52 % 0.795 % 0.73 % Brazil

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ions indicators disseminates indicators on sectoral shares of total national gre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ions as well as three indicators of emissions intensity: per capita emissions; emissions per value of agricultural production; and emissions per area of agricultural land.
